What to Look for in Best Sun Joe 15 in Spike Lawn Aerator
Durable Steel Construction
Look for heavy-duty steel frames that withstand pressure without bending during deep soil penetration.
Spike Depth and Count
Ensure the 15-inch width features enough spikes to penetrate at least 2-3 inches for effective oxygen circulation.
Ergonomic Handle Design
Choose models with padded, adjustable handles to reduce back strain during extended aeration sessions.
Ease of Assembly
Prioritize units with quick-connect hardware for hassle-free setup and convenient off-season storage.
Weight and Balance
Opt for a balanced rolling design that uses your natural walking momentum to drive spikes into the ground.

Frequently Asked Questions
How often should I use the Sun Joe 15 in spike lawn aerator?
For best results, aerate your lawn once or twice a year during the peak growing season. This ensures your grass recovers quickly while maximizing nutrient absorption.
Does this aerator work on clay soil?
It performs well on moderately compacted soil. For extremely hard or dry clay, we recommend watering the lawn a day before to soften the earth.
Is the Sun Joe 15 in spike lawn aerator difficult to push?
The rolling design makes it significantly easier to use than manual hand tools. Its weight distribution helps the spikes penetrate with minimal physical effort.
Can I use this on a sloped lawn?
Yes, but use caution and work across the slope rather than up and down. This maintains better control and prevents the tool from rolling away.
Do the spikes need sharpening?
Generally, the spikes stay sharp for several seasons. If you notice reduced penetration, you can lightly file the tips to maintain their edge.
Will this tool damage underground irrigation lines?
Spike aerators typically only reach a few inches deep, which is usually safe. However, always mark your sprinkler heads to avoid direct impact.
